Now that's how you finish – Josh Rawitch

I’m posting this blog from the plane, awaiting our departure for Las Vegas. Today’s game couldn’t have ended any better, with a walk-off home run in the bottom of the 10th inning by Sergio Garcia. Ned Colletti, who is standing next to me, just put it best: "What a great exclamation point to the spring."

While there are still a few days left before Opening Day, this spring has been a huge success and the Florida portion was pretty great. Eric Gagne pitched a scoreless inning while throwing on back-to-back days for the first time. Derek Lowe looked sharp in his final tuneup before Opening Day and now it’s off to Las Vegas.

When we land, we’ll make our way over to the Blue Man Group show and then tomorrow, we’ve got a night game against the Mariners. Brad Penny will get his last start before the real deal and a lot of our regulars should be in the lineup.

Scott Akasaki, our team travel manager, has also been very efficient at making sure every trip this spring ran smoothly. He’s actually right next to me, making sure that our contacts in Vegas know that we’re about to get up in the air, which means I should probably turn off my laptop.

Viva las Vegas.
